Gannett Co. Reviews FAQs

Is Gannett Co. a good company to work for?

Gannett Co. has an overall rating of 3.7 Average Rating out of 5, based on over 62 Gannett Co. Review Ratings left anonymously by Gannett Co. employees, which is 5% lower than the average rating for all companies on CareerBliss. 89% of employees would recommend working at Gannett Co..

Does Gannett Co. pay their employees well?

Gannett Co. employees earn $51,000 annually on average, or $25 per hour, which is 23% lower than the national salary average of $66,000 per year. 44 Gannett Co. employees have shared their salaries on CareerBliss. Find Gannett Co. Salaries by Job Title.

How satisfied are employees working at Gannett Co.?

89% of employees would recommend working at Gannett Co. with the overall rating of 3.7 out of 5. Employees also rated Gannett Co. 3.5 out of 5 for Company Culture, 3.4 for Rewards You Receive, 3.1 for Growth Opportunities and 3.6 for support you get.
